2/21/2019 hazard communication training I chemicals and environmentally sensitive items <br /> • s � <br /> on-the-job chemicals <br /> It's always a good idea to keep any chemical product you use on the job in its original <br /> package. That way everyone can be sure of what it is, how to use it, and the caution <br /> statement can easily be read. <br /> However, it is permitted to transfer a chemical to a secondary container, like when the <br /> original container is too large or otherwise unable to be used in the work area. If you <br /> transfer a chemical to secondary container, you must transfer the chemical to the pre- <br /> labeled containers provided, or if these are not available, you must attach a label to the <br /> container that has all the information of the original label. It's best to get a secondary <br /> container, and/or labels, directly from the chemical supplier or manufacturer. <br /> Follow these practical chemical safety behaviors. <br /> Select button to read each. <br /> click here for tip #1 <br /> http://tlhrsupk01 p.hq.target.com/mobile/hazcom/en/hazcombasics/#/id/5bef8809809aO2faea2a73a3 5/9 <br />
